|
Description:
|
|
# ep10 Node.js sideshow
第 10 回 Node.js の SideShow です。
@koichik さんの「ところでみんな Promise 好き?」から始まった、 Promise / Generator / Rxjs などの話題と、 Java の Future や Haskell の Monad との関係などの解説です。
## Show Note
- 0:00 ~ : そもそもみんな Promise 好き?
- ES6 Promise
- WindJS
- カール・ヒューイット
- 1:40 ~ : そもそもの Promise とは?
- Java の Future
- Haskell の Thunk
- 7:30 ~ : 本当に Promise は必要なのか?
- Scala の Option
- jQuery の Deffered
- DOM の Promise
- 15:22 ~ : JS の Promise と Haskell の I/O モナド
- Haskell の I/O monad
- Haskell の do 記法
- 18:45 ~ : genrator ってどうなの?
- function*
- 20:50 ~ : generator と Go の groutine/channel
- Go の Channel
- Generator のスクリーンキャスト
- koa
- co
- 29:45 ~ : generator と Lua の coroutine
- Lua の coroutine
- 33:10 ~ : generator と goroutine の決定的な違い
- ニクラウス・ヴィルト
- 40:43 ~ : Async/Await
- C# async/await
- koa への issue
- 43:00 ~ : Reactive Programming と RxJS
- RxJS
- Functional Reactive Programming
- meteor
- cloudup
- node-amqp |